The Staplehurst 10k supports the Staplehurst Community Events Group and has grown to become one of the most popular 10km races in Kent. It is one of the county's fastest courses with genuine PB potential. The course is rural, using the wide, fast and virtually flat country lanes outside the village.Medals will be awarded to all finishers and the race features chip timing. Prizes will be awarded to the leading runners and age category winners.The race is generously sponsored by Yew Tree Construction & Landscaping.

Route information
The course takes place in and around the quiet country lanes on the outskirts of Staplehurst village and is primarily flat with no noticeable hills. The Start will be on the Playing Fields. Although the race is on quiet lanes, it is not traffic free and you should be aware of the likelihood of traffic. The course will have been inspected for hazards prior to the race but runners are asked to exercise the usual caution when running.
How to get there
18 Surrenden Rd, Staplehurst, Tonbridge TN12 0LX, UK
Get full directionsCar parking is available on the Playing Fields and this will be signposted from the village.
Staplehurst train station is located less than one mile from the start and finish area.
